Good evening. When I turned the key for a while, it showed the oil level (from time to time) to a minimum on the screen. It looked normal when I measured the oil level with a stick. It looked normal when I linger a little and switch on the ignition. I continued to drive.

Today the coolant temperature gauge has come to the red area. I stopped, I opened the hood. I looked at the dipstick and it was normal. The water was overflowing, I opened the lid while waiting, the water was not hot. The radiator was cold. I would be glad if you write what could be the problem.

thermostat - temperature sensor - recirculation teacher to be checked. start from cheap first, change the thermostat, if the temperature sensor does not have room, check the circulation and radiator.

There was no Thermostat in the vehicle. The radiator and the circulation pump have been checked, they have no problem. I tried the tool at high speed, the temperature did not exceed 70 degrees. Master electronicsian should look at it, there is an electric-electronic problem.
